Physical and Chemical Properties

Top
Molecular Formula C21H24O3
Molecular Weight 324.40 g/mol
Exact Mass 324.17254462 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 27.70 Ų
XlogP 5.60
Atomic LogP (AlogP) 5.22
H-Bond Acceptor 3
H-Bond Donor 0
Rotatable Bonds 7
